10 Powerful Ways Preventive Dentistry Saves You Money
Dental health is more than just keeping your smile bright. It is also about protecting your budget. Many patients do not realize that preventive dentistry saves you money in the long run, often paying for itself many times over.
Where the savings come from
- Smaller fillings instead of crowns. Catching a cavity early means a $200 filling instead of a $1,200 crown.
- No root canals. Routine exams catch decay before it reaches the nerve.
- No extractions. Healthy gums and early treatment prevent tooth loss.
- No implants. Each implant runs $3,000 to $5,000 and is fully preventable in most cases.
- Lower insurance premiums. Many plans cover 100 percent of preventive visits.
- Fewer emergency visits. Preventive care reduces unexpected dental emergencies.
- Better overall health. Gum disease is linked to heart disease, diabetes, and other costly conditions.
- Less time off work. Quick cleanings vs. multiple days for complex procedures.
- Catch oral cancer early. Routine screenings save lives and avoid extensive treatment.
- Protect your investment. Maintain veneers, crowns, and implants with routine professional care.
